Subject: MemLens cut-over — done!

Hey all — quick recap for the sync. We finished moving GPU memory profiling from the old Tracewick scripts to MemLens on Thursday. All training jobs on the Foxhollow cluster now emit allocation snapshots automatically, and overhead stayed under 2%. Old dashboards are frozen, not deleted. The settings we shipped with are below.

service settings:
HOLMIR_PIN=8453
HOLMIR_METRICS_HOST=metrics.holmir.qorvelsys.internal
HOLMIR_LOG_LEVEL=error
HOLMIR_TENANT=belax

Action item (PM-87): The Crestfield Arena turnstile counter double-counted re-entries during the gate firmware rollout, inflating occupancy by 9%. We will add signed entry events and a dedupe window at the aggregator. Security review should confirm the signing scheme before rollout. The threat model and rollout plan are on the internal page below.

wiki page, bawig-yawep: https://jenkins.nelvrotech.local/ticket/build/projects/view/view/pages/view/a285c2b5588ad4f337d9b5f2

Dear Dispatch Desk,

The signed Penmore Holdings contracts are packed in two tamper-evident envelopes, numbered and logged at the Hollowbrook office. Receiving site: please check seal integrity on arrival, sign the transfer sheet in full, and file the duplicate in the contracts register the same day. Do not open either envelope before the legal clerk is present. Collection is scheduled for tomorrow at noon. The confidential courier hand-over instruction is appended directly below this note.

handover note for yagep-tagef: the fenok sorwyn courier leaves the fraok sileth sorax ledger at gate 2873 under passcode 476683

Quarterly Planning Note – Tarnwell Analytics. Heads of department: quick heads-up that Quillbrook Partners sent over a term sheet last Friday. Broad strokes look workable, though the earn-out clause needs pushing back on. Ines and Dastor are marking it up this week; expect a redline by planning review. Keep hiring plans flexible until this settles. One confidential item on wider business plans follows below.

board note of tawip-fajop: Lamwynix Holdings is in early talks to buy Tammirax Works for about $473.8 million. The Istax launch date is November 23, and nothing goes to the press before then. Legal wants the Aldielek Partners term sheet countersigned before May 19.